SWK 732 - Introduction to Disabilities Studies for Social Work (3 cr)
Course Title
Introduction to Disabilities Studies for Social Work
Catalog Description
First of four courses in the Social Work with People with Disabilities concentration. It introduces the student to the emerging, multidisciplinary field of disabilities. This course will teach the social construction of disabilities, which is distinct from a medical model of disabilities. Included are definitions, early history of disabilities, the disability rights movements, eugenics, policy that impacts people with disabilities, legal issues, self-advocacy, and disability culture. This course provides the foundation for the three courses on social work practice with people with disabilities across the life span.Prerequisite: Completion of the foundation year of the MSW program of Advanced Standing status.
